The Probationer's Companion: With Studies in Pilgrim's Progress is a book written by Jonas Oramel Peck in 1893. The book is a guide for probationers, or new members, of the Christian church. It includes practical advice on how to live a Christian life, as well as a series of studies on John Bunyan's famous allegory, Pilgrim's Progress. The studies explore the themes of the book, such as the journey of the Christian life, the obstacles and challenges faced along the way, and the ultimate goal of reaching heaven. The book is written in a clear and accessible style, making it an ideal resource for anyone seeking to deepen their understanding of the Christian faith.
